The radius of a circle is 3 feet. What is the circles circumference?

Answer:

C = 6pi ft  or approximately 18.84 ft

Step-by-step explanation:

The circumference of a circle is found by

C = 2*pi*r

C = 2*pi *3

C = 6pi

If we approximate pi

C = 6 (3.14)

C =18.84 ft
